Change has been afoot in the Gatekeeper camp since previous album East of Sun. Guitarist Adam Bergen replaced Kenny Kroecher in 2019 and lead singer Tyler Tex Anderson supplanted Jean-Pierre Abboud in early 2022. (The band is rounded out by bassist David Messier and drummer Tommy Tro.) These moves strengthened Gatekeeper's lineup and enabled Black to harness the talents of its newest members to pick up where the band left off with East of Sun. From Western Shores is populated with eight new razor-sharp songs in execution and production, thanks to the band cutting guitars, bass and vocals at Black's Vancouver home studio. Drums were laid down at Little Red Sounds Studios in Westminster, British Columbia with Michael Kraushaar. And the highly in-demand Arthur Rizk (Cavalera Conspiracy, Kreator, Sonja) handled mixing duties. Anderson undertook the daunting task of writing most of the lyrics and melodies on From Western Shores. He delivers with sharp, passionate vocals that delve into topics like pulp fantasy, mythology and fantasy. Exiled King details Harald Hardrada, the last Viking king of Norway, while From Western Shores and Keepers of the Gate are autobiographical and dedicated to Gatekeeper's devoted fanbase. Ultimately, From Western Shores doubles down on the elements that have made Gatekeeper an international standout. The heavy metal parts are more heavy metal; the epic parts are more epic and the sad parts -- as Black carefully puts it -- are sad as ****. It reinforces the notion that Gatekeeper is a melting pot of styles unlike very few within the melodic metal scene. Armed with a new singer and eight indomitable metal anthems, Gatekeeper storms into 2023 poised to continue to fly the Canadian metal flag with honor and pride. Best of all, From Western Shores proves that few can match Gatekeeper when it comes to epic heavy metal.
